Molecular Chain (MIT, Princeton, Colorado)
Consider a one-dimensional chain consisting of N molecules which exist in two configurations, α, β, with corresponding energies and lengths α and β. The chain is focus to a tensile force f.
a) Write down the partition function ZN for the system.
b) Compute the average length (L) as a function f of and the temperature T.
c) Assume that anda>b. Evaluate the average length (L) in the absence of the tensile force f = 0 as a function of temperature. What are the high-temperature and low-temperature limits and what is the characteristic temperature at which the changeover between the two limits takes place?
d) Estimate the linear response function
Produce a universal argument to show that X>0.
